to derive
01

استمدّ, حصل على

to get something from a specific source
Transitive: to derive sth from a source

Investors hope to derive substantial profits from their well-placed financial investments.
She was able to derive valuable insights from her research on sustainable energy.
Teachers aim to help students derive meaning and understanding from complex literary texts.
